Immigration law in Agua Prieta, Mexico encompasses the regulations and processes related to individuals entering, staying, working, or obtaining citizenship in the country. It is crucial to understand these laws to ensure compliance and avoid any legal issues during your time in Mexico.
There are several common situations where you may require legal help with immigration issues in Agua Prieta, Mexico. These may include applying for visas, dealing with deportation proceedings, seeking asylum, or navigating complex legal processes related to residency or citizenship.
Local laws in Agua Prieta, Mexico dictate the regulations and requirements for immigration matters. Key aspects include visa types, residency rules, work permits, and the process for obtaining Mexican citizenship. It is essential to follow these laws to avoid any legal complications.
There are various types of visas available in Mexico, including tourist visas, work visas, student visas, and permanent residency visas.
To apply for Mexican citizenship, you must meet specific requirements, such as residency, language proficiency, and knowledge of Mexican culture and history. It is advisable to seek legal assistance for this process.
Overstaying a visa in Mexico can result in fines, deportation, or being banned from re-entering the country. It is essential to adhere to visa expiration dates and seek legal help if needed.
Foreigners can work in Mexico by obtaining the necessary work permits or visas that allow for employment. It is crucial to comply with work regulations to avoid any legal issues.
To seek asylum in Mexico, individuals must meet specific criteria and go through a legal process to be granted protection. Seeking legal advice is recommended for asylum cases.
Family reunification in Mexico involves specific requirements and processes to bring family members together. Legal assistance can help navigate the complexities of this process.
Foreigners can own property in Mexico; however, there are restrictions on owning property near the border or coastline. It is advisable to seek legal guidance when purchasing property in Mexico.
If facing deportation in Mexico, individuals can appeal the decision through legal channels. Seeking legal representation is crucial to navigate the deportation appeals process.
Visa renewal processes in Mexico vary depending on the type of visa and individual circumstances. Seeking legal advice can help ensure a smooth and timely visa renewal process.
